Bioprospecting of Neem and Hibiscus against Corrosion Caused By Soil Microbes on Zinc and Its Alloys Buried In Soil

This study concerns with the role of corrosion product deposition in microbial corrosion between zinc and its alloys buried in the soil and soil microbes such as S.aureus, Streptococcus, B. subtitles, Lactobacillus, Proteus, Corynebacterium, Pseudomonas, A.niger, Mucor and Desulphovibro sp and also about inhibition by using plant extracts of Neem and Hibiscus which have phytochemicals like flavonoids and alkaloids that detecting by using techniques such as weight loss and thermodynamic studies. Langmuir and Freundlich, Temkin and Florry-Huggins models are employed to analysis adsorption occurred in the experimental data of adsorption isotherms. Automated Parking and Security System

This paper focuses on implementing Raspberry Pi based “ Automated Parking and Security System”, using different technologies based on the developments in Smart Sensors, Image processing and Raspberry Pi- RPI model with their comparative analysis. The research survey includes the current scenario of the Parking Systems incorporating technologies such as Automatic Number Plate Recognition- ANPR, RPI, Wireless sensor network and Wi-Fi based automatic space booking system. The combination of above solutions is considered for designing and implementing an “Automated Parking and Security System”, going to be considered as “One Time Investment”. The prototype is established on grounds of RPI 3B model, Image Processing - blurring, dilating, eroding, contouring and segmenting of Number Plate and Face Recognition which would resolve the problems faced by existing systems and would satisfy the requirements of an accurate and secured parking system. As a whole, it is a confined user-friendly and easily modifiable for future requirements and applications.

Underground Cable Fault Distance Locator

In this paper, a method to detect the fault and the distance at which the fault has occurred is calculated. The fault location in the underground cable is a bit cumbersome process so to deal with such problem a method is given in this project. To determine the location of fault a series resistor is used and the voltage across this resistor is measured and then is sent to the microprocessor to calculate the distance at which the fault has occurred. This is a safe and cheap method for obtaining the fault location in an underground cable. This method also does not have a high power requirement and is portable too.

Dynamic Job Ordering and Slot Configurations for Mapreduce Workloads

In the dynamic MR process apart from the three concepts present in the paper, we are going to introduce clustering approach. In addition to the multi data center processing, we are going to add clustering concept. Because we are going to split the data and process the data in multiple data centers. If we combine the similar data’s into clusters using the k-means algorithm. By clustering the data we can able to process the data in short execution time. After preprocessing, we split our process into multiple files and apply clustering process. Here we are going to use k-means clustering algorithm which is a standard algorithm, which helps to process the data in a short execution time. We improve the performance of a MapReduce cluster via optimizing the slot utilization primarily from two perspectives. First, we can classify the slots into two types, namely, busy slots (i.e., with running tasks) and idle slots (i.e., no running tasks). Given the total number of map and reduce slots configured by users, one optimization approach (i.e., macro-level optimization) is to improve the slot utilization by maximizing the number of busy slots and reducing the number of idle slots. Second, it is worth not in that, not every busy slot can be efficiently utilized. Thus, our optimization approach (i.e., micro-level optimization) is to improve the utilization efficiency of busy slots after the macro-level optimization. Particularly, we identify two main affecting factors: Speculative tasks based on these, we propose DynamicMR, a dynamic utilization optimization framework for MapReduce, to improve the performance of a shared Hadoop cluster under a fair scheduling between users.

A Literature Review on Lean Manufacturing Techniques

Lean manufacturing is a proper technique to identifying and eliminating waste through continuous improvement. In lean manufacturing do more with less: time (production time, waiting time etc..), inventory, men, and money. At present time, Lean Manufacturing has become a worldwide technique. It is very successful in drawing the attention of companies of all sizes. Many organizations are following Lean technologies and experiencing drastically improvements in quality, production, customer service, and profitability. Process improvement is an iterative method of seeking the elimination or reduction of non-value adding work embedded in a process. Non-value-adding work is described as elements of work that a customer is unwilling to pay for. The Lean manufacturing technique is meant to convert non-value added activity into value added activity. Lean manufacturing has its effect on the manufacturer and the customers alike. A lean organization understands customer value and focuses its key processes to continuously increase it. The ultimate goal is to provide perfect value to the customer through a perfect value creation process that has zero waste.[2] This paper gives the literature survey on various type of industry to apply the lean manufacturing. And introducing about lean .what is lean manufacturing, why it is needed, and method of lean manufacturing that reduces waste. And also to introduces about different lean tools.
